Type and select “This PC”. Right-click the hard drive that’s running low on space and select “Properties”. Select "Disk Cleanup". Click “Clean up System Files”. Once your computer is finished cleaning, select "More Options". Below “System Restore and Shadow Copies,” choose “Cleanup”. Select the Resource Monitor search result. Click the Disk tab in Resource Monitor. It depends on the types of files you'll be compressing. If the drive contains files that are already compressed or just don't compress well, you won't save much space. For example, if you compress a drive full of .zip files, those .zip files are already compressed files and the additional compression won't do much.

Bash contains two useful commands related to disk space. To find out the available and used disk space, use df (disk filesystems, sometimes called disk free). To discover what's taking up the used disk space, use du (disk usage). Type df and press enter in a Bash terminal window to get started. Turn on the Storage sense toggle switch. Under the Storage section, click Configure Storage Sense or run it now. Under the Temporary Files section, check the Delete temporary files that apps aren't using option.
